Transaction 54b604d0a3fa2c161de681a5f923db374c41f68700826d41cb3710331c6cfba1
1 Input
1 Outputs
- 54b604d0a3fa2c161de681a5f923db374c41f68700826d41cb3710331c6cfba1:0
value 7105149
address 3GUN5k8j7aHpSKHpy5UMz92czbkkfTR5PR